Reviews mention Bruce Springsteen, The Counting Crows, John Cougar Mellencamp, and Steve Earle as some influences heard in Tim Gilday’s music. Gilday embraces this as a compliment as he sees it as his music having roots.

At a Tim Gilday show audience members play percussive instruments and sing along to his songs. When people come to a Gilday show they are a part of the performance. The uplifting mood and good feeling overtakes the club. Gilday says, “My vision is to have 20,000 people singing and playing percussions at my shows. A true happening.”

This approach began at a show last year. The audience was singing along and Gilday jokingly said he should bring instruments for all of them. This spurred the audience to play the proverbial spoons and glasses the rest of the night. The show was a smash! That's when Tim decided to go out and get an assortment of instruments for his next show. Now the audiences are jamming along.

The 2008 release “Gilday” came about in true serendipity. New York Producer Mickey Earle put Tim in touch with Don Casale. Casale’s musical credits include, among many others, recording ‘IN A GODDA DIVITA’ by IRON BUTTERFLY. The 2008 “Gilday” CD was recorded at Don Casale Studios in Westbury, New York.

Gilday performs as an Indie Americana Rock Band and a solo acoustic artist at NYC clubs. He plays colleges in the Northeast and hopes to continue to expand the audience for his music. He is now recording his upcoming June 2010 release, “Live It Now”, at Don Casale Studios. A tour in support of his next release is in the works and be sure to be ready to jam when you come!
